How they compare

Spain currently reports 280,200 Persons against 159,745 Persons in Romania, a difference of 120,455 Persons.

That makes Spain's figure about 1.8 times Romania's.

Across all 13 years both countries report, Spain has been ahead every year.

Romania ranks 8th and Spain ranks 7th of 21 countries.

Spain has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

This dataset provides data on the number of nurses by age groups and sex. Age groups include less than 25, 25-34, 35-44, 45-54, 55-64, 65-74, 75+, for total, female and male nurses. The breakdown by age and gender is provided for practising nurses. If not available, the data are reported for professionally active nurses or nurses licensed to practise.
